The hot primary contest between Hillary Clinton and Barack Obama might mean that Indiana could get some visits from the Democratic presidential candidates eager to win over superdelegates, as well as the regular old Democratic delegates.

Jim Shella reports that the Democrats have changed the date of their big Jefferson Jackson Day fund raiser to make it more attractive to landing either Hillary Clinton or Barack Obama and have encouraged their local organizations to advertise their local events on the state’s website so that the national candidates have options for campaign stops in Indiana.
